The protest by Lagan Brick workers in Cavan is to end after they voted to accept a redundancy offer from management.

The workers have been staging a round-the-clock protest outside the gates of the factory in Kingscourt for the last 272 days.

The workers expect to get all their money within six weeks.

SIPTU's John Regan said the protest was worth it for the workers, as they had secured a better deal than had been previously put forward by the company.

He said: "The last set of proposals that the guys voted on didn't come up to the standard of what it is today and what they voted on last night ... there has been an absolute improvement in their terms."
